String
PostgreSQL
RIGHT
Mengambil n karakter dari kanan string. Jika n negatif, mengambil semua kecuali n karakter pertama.
Tipe hasil:
textDiperbarui: 16 Mei 2026Syntax
SQL
RIGHT(string, n)Parameter
stringtextwajib
String sumber
nintegerwajib
Jumlah karakter yang diambil dari kanan
Contoh Penggunaan
Ambil Karakter dari Kanan
SQL
1 SELECT RIGHT(PostgreSQL, 3);
Mengambil 3 karakter terakhir.
Hasil
| right |
|---|
| SQL |
Ekstrak Ekstensi File
SQL
1 SELECT 2 filename, 3 RIGHT(filename, 3) AS extension 4 FROM files 5 WHERE filename LIKE %.___;
Mengambil ekstensi file 3 karakter.
Hasil
| filename | extension |
|---|---|
| report.pdf | |
| image.jpg | jpg |
Mask Nomor Kartu
SQL
1 SELECT 2 ****-****-****- || RIGHT(card_number, 4) AS masked_card 3 FROM payments;
Menampilkan hanya 4 digit terakhir kartu.
Hasil
| masked_card |
|---|
| ****-****-****-1234 |
Pertanyaan Umum tentang RIGHT
Apa itu fungsi RIGHT di PostgreSQL?
Mengambil n karakter dari kanan string. Jika n negatif, mengambil semua kecuali n karakter pertama. Di PostgreSQL, fungsi RIGHT termasuk dalam kelompok fungsi yang sering digunakan untuk mengolah dan menganalisis data secara efisien.
Bagaimana cara menggunakan RIGHT di PostgreSQL?
Gunakan sintaks berikut: RIGHT(string, n). Pastikan argumen yang dimasukkan sudah sesuai dengan tipe data yang diharapkan.
Apa nilai yang dikembalikan oleh fungsi RIGHT?
Fungsi RIGHT mengembalikan nilai bertipe text. Pastikan tipe data hasil sudah sesuai dengan kebutuhan query atau formula kamu. Jika input mengandung nilai NULL, perilaku fungsi dapat berbeda — selalu periksa dokumentasi untuk memastikan hasilnya sesuai ekspektasi.
Apa saja parameter fungsi RIGHT?
Fungsi ini memiliki 2 parameter wajib. Parameter yang digunakan: string (text, wajib): String sumber; n (integer, wajib): Jumlah karakter yang diambil dari kanan.